Trick Properties of General Engineering Concrete
Comprehending the vital buildings of general engineering concrete is essential for successful building tasks. Its compressive strength is vital; this establishes how much load the concrete can birth, making it crucial for structural stability. Next, resilience plays a significant role; you desire concrete that holds up against weather, chemicals, and wear over time. Workability is one more important building, influencing how quickly you can mix, place, and end up the concrete. Additionally, setting time is key; you require to manage how quickly the concrete hardens to stay clear of difficulties during installment. Lastly, the thermal residential properties are worth keeping in mind; they influence exactly how well the concrete replies to temperature adjustments, avoiding fractures. By focusing on these crucial residential properties, you can assure that your general engineering concrete meets project requirements and does accurately throughout its life expectancy. Eco-Friendly Concrete Solutions
While standard concrete has long been a staple in construction, the press for sustainability has actually led to cutting-edge environmentally friendly services that noticeably lower its environmental influence. You can check out options like recycled aggregates, which repurpose products from destroyed structures, lessening waste. Incorporating commercial byproducts, such as fly ash or slag, enhances concrete's sturdiness while reducing carbon discharges. One more amazing advancement is using bio-based additives, which not only enhance performance but likewise support a round economy. Additionally, self-healing concrete, instilled with microorganisms, can autonomously repair cracks, extending its lifespan and minimizing maintenance requirements. Smart Concrete Technologies
Arising technologies are transforming the way we believe about concrete, introducing clever concrete options that boost performance and performance. You'll find technologies like self-healing concrete, which has microorganisms that activate when splits happen, securing them naturally. This not only extends the lifespan of frameworks but additionally decreases upkeep expenses. In addition, you can explore sensor-embedded concrete that monitors stress, temperature level, and dampness levels in real-time, giving necessary data for preventative upkeep. An additional amazing advancement is thermochromic concrete, which transforms color with temperature, boosting safety and security in severe climate. Just How Is General Engineering Concrete Tested for Top Quality Assurance?
You evaluate basic engineering concrete for quality assurance by performing compressive strength tests, slump examinations, and air web content measurements. These guarantee it meets requirements, supplying toughness and security for construction jobs. Regular sampling is necessary.
What Certifications or Specifications Put On General Design Concrete?
When collaborating with general design concrete, you'll need to comply with requirements like ASTM, ACI, and ISO. These accreditations assure quality, efficiency, and safety, aiding you meet job requirements and accomplish trusted results.

Can General Design Concrete Be Recycled or Recycled in Future Projects?
Yes, you can recycle or reuse basic engineering concrete in future projects. By crushing it into accumulation, you'll reduce waste and add to sustainability, making your building efforts more eco-friendly and cost-efficient.
